# Queuewright Environments

Queuewright replaces the homegrown job queue previously embedded in the Larkspur billing service. Staging mirrors production topology but runs a single broker; production runs three brokers across the Denholm and Westvale regions. Workers drain the legacy queue before accepting new jobs, so cut-over order matters. Each environment's active settings are listed below.

service settings:
HOLMIR_PIN=8453
HOLMIR_METRICS_HOST=metrics.holmir.qorvelsys.internal
HOLMIR_LOG_LEVEL=error
HOLMIR_TENANT=belax

## Session Handling: Clock Skew on Build Agents

Heads up, plugin authors: Brindlewick build agents don't always agree on what time it is. Sessions validated against the Quarrel scheduler can fail if skew exceeds 30 seconds, so don't cache expiry timestamps locally — always trust the coordinator's clock. If you see spurious 401s mid-build, skew is the usual suspect. For local testing against the sandbox coordinator, use the token below.

login token, tagef-tagep: eyJhbGciOiJIUzI1NiIsInR5cCI6IkpXVCJ9.eyJzdWIiOiIBXyeYEoalzIn0.6TI7VhOJMHm9

☐ Canteen orientation. The canteen on level 2 of the Osprey Building is shared with Merrowdale Analytics next door, so new starters must carry their pass at all times while inside. Explain the separate till queues and the shared seating policy. The connecting door between the two sides locks outside lunch hours; staff returning through it will need the pass code, which is listed below.

door code, tajof-kageg: bdg-QVDCE-3

Subject: Evacuation-chair store — access this week

Hi all,

Quick note from the front desk at Pellam Court: the evacuation-chair store on the half-landing (stairwell B) needs its annual service, so the Marrowgate Safety crew will be in Thursday. Please don't block the stairwell while working, and lock up each time you step away. The store's door code is below.

badge for yahif-bahaf: bdg-XUBUM-7